Technical evaluation criteria are as follows: The cable shall meet the following requirements: Electrical: Characteristic Impedance: 14 ohm (nominal). B. Pulse Duration: 3.7 ?S (maximum at the 70% amplitude levels). C. Pulse Rise Time: 0.5 ?S (measured between 5% and 95% amplitude levels). D. Pulse Fall Time: 0.5 ?S (measured between 95% and 5% amplitude levels). E. Pulse Flat Top Duration: 2.8 ?S (measured between 100% amplitude levels). F. Pulse Voltage: 22.8 kV, nominal (measured between 110% amplitude levels). G. Current (1) Peak Pulse Current: (2) Equivalent RMS Current: 3500 amperes (measured at 100% amplitude levels). 130 amperes maximum. H. Pulse Repetition Rate 60 to 360 pulses per second. I. Attenuation: 2 db max. (at 10MHz) per 100 feet. J. Conductor DC Resistance: Maximum per 100 feet: Inner conductor 0.027 ohms at 20�C First shield 0.027 ohms at 20�C Second shield 0.029 ohms at 20�C K. Voltage Withstanding Test Voltage: 100 kV DC. (inner conductor to first shield). 20kV DC. (first shield to second shield). L. Insulation Resistance (Center Conductor to First Shield): Shall be better than 2000 megohms per 1000 feet. M. Corona Starting Voltage: 18kV RMS 60Hz (inner conductor to first shield). N. The load may frequently develop faults. The fault characteristics may be as follows: (1) Peak current when load appears as short: 6000 amperes, maximum for 3.7?S. (2) Peak Voltage when load appears as an open circuit: 50kV, maximum for 100ms. (3) The maximum number of faults for either or a combination of above faults: 15 per 30 seconds: 10,000 per year Mechanical: The cable shall meet the following requirements: A. The cable materials and general location of the conductors and dielectric shall be in accordance with Figure 1. B. The cable shall have a minimum bend radius of 14 inches. Barometric Pressure: 28 to 31 inches of mercury Standards and Calibration All subcontractor�s measuring and control equipment used during the performance of acceptance type testing shall bear evidence stating the date of calibration, next calibration date and laboratory that performed the calibration. Calibrating laboratories must be able to furnish certified records upon request stating that their standards are traceable to the National Bureau of Standards. Certification is not required for equipment standards not yet established by the National Bureau Standards. The subcontractor shall record all pertinent inspection data and observations on an inspection sheet affixed with the Subcontractor�s (or his representative�s) signature. The Subcontractor shall, as minimum, subject the cable to the following inspections and tests: (Note: Unless otherwise specified, 100% of the cable shall be tested. A separate test report shall be prepared for each length). A. Visual and Mechanical Examination: The cable shall be examined to verify that the design, construction, physical dimensions, marking and workmanship are in accordance with the applicable requirements of the specification. B. DC Resistance: The DC resistance of the cable conductors shall be determined by means of a suitable bridge circuit. The requirements of paragraph 3.1.J shall be met. C. Dielectric Strength: The cable shall be subjected to the test voltage specified in paragraph 3.1.K of this specification. In each case, the test voltage shall be applied for a minimum time of thirty (30) minutes. The applied voltage shall be increased gradually until the required test voltage is reached or until breakdown occurs. The applied voltage shall be increased as uniformly as possible so that 100 percent of the test voltage is reached in not less than 10 seconds and not more than 60 seconds. This test may be performed before jacketing. Any cable that fails shall be cut for a length of 3 feet on each side of the failure. The remaining length shall then be again subjected to this test for 30 minutes. D. Insulation Resistance: The cable shall be tested per paragraph 4.8.5 of MIL-DTL-17J. The requirements of paragraph 3.1 of this specification shall be met. E. Corona: A test sample 12 feet in length shall be cut from each length of cable manufactured and tested per applicable method described in paragraph 4.8.6 of MIL-DTL-17J. The following additional conditions shall apply: A minimum of one complete turn (360�) of the cable test sample shall be wrapped around a 28 inch diameter mandrel for this test. The cable shall meet the requirements of paragraph 3.1.M of this specification. F. Characteristic Impedance: The cable characteristic impedance shall be tested per paragraph 4.8.7 of MIL-DTL-17J and shall meet the requirements of paragraph 3.1.A of this specification. G. Bending Torque: The torque required to bend a cable to the minimum bend radius shall not exceed 35 foot lbs, at 25�C.
